Personalized glass is a gorgeous and practical form of art that stimulates an elegant feeling. From etching the couple's names on wedding sparkling wine glasses to creating business awards, etching glass is a popular and flexible way to produce an unique item for individual or industrial usage.

Glass engraving is commonly done by using among several methods, consisting of sandblasting, acid etching, and laser engraving. Sandblasting is extensively used for high-volume manufacturing, balancing cost-effectiveness with high quality, while acid etching gives higher degrees of detail and precision for even more premium applications. Laser etching offers the most adaptability and speed for mass personalization of glass items, driving development in the sector.
